A live image of the OnePlus Nord 6 has surfaced online. Meanwhile, a tip says that the CE variants of the series will be announced in May.
The Nord 6 will go official on April 7. Recently, the brand showcased the phone’s design and colorways, namely Quick Silver, Fresh Mint, and Pitch Black. It is reportedly also coming in a Naruto Limited Edition. Another live image of the unit has emerged recently.

According to earlier reports, the phone features a Snapdragon chip (likely the Snapdragon 8s Gen 4), a 6.78″ 1.5K 165Hz AMOLED, a 50MP Sony main camera, a 32MP selfie camera, a 9000mAh battery, and 80W charging support. Its configurations allegedly include 8GB/256GB and 12GB/256GB. According to an earlier report, the OnePlus Nord 6 will debut at a higher price than its predecessor, with the increase estimated at around ₹3,000 to ₹5,000.
As per earlier reports, the Nord 6 will launch without the Nord CE 6. Now, a tipster claims the OnePlus Nord CE 6 and OnePlus Nord CE 6 Lite launches won’t be far off, as they are already planned for a May debut. The regular Nord CE 6 is reportedly coming with 8GB of RAM, an 8000mAh battery, and two colorways (Black and White).
